Transaction 9515981ba2057ad7dbe4f2107b4e742cd2d9dc134cd4316a2b2010e755d9672a
1 Input
1 Output
-
9515981ba2057ad7dbe4f2107b4e742cd2d9dc134cd4316a2b2010e755d9672a:0
- value
- 1863350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 998e7c6181bf372333a650065df1655326077f92 OP_EQUAL
- address
- 3Fgwzz6C2PKmQcyFihFXjvYY3bCtQxMJMU